五年级学习编程最好学什么
-
五年级学习编程最好学习Scratch编程语言。
Scratch是一种非常适合初学者的编程语言,它使用图形化的编程界面,让学生可以通过拖拽和连接不同的代码块来编写程序。以下是为什么五年级学生应该选择学习Scratch的几个原因:
-
图形化编程界面:Scratch使用图形化的编程界面,不需要学习复杂的语法规则,只需要通过拖拽和连接不同的代码块来创建程序。这样可以让学生更容易理解和掌握编程的基本概念和逻辑。
-
创造性编程:Scratch提供了丰富的图形、声音和动画库,学生可以通过这些资源来创造自己的项目。这可以激发学生的创造力和想象力,并且让他们在编程中体验到乐趣。
-
学习基本编程概念:通过学习Scratch,学生可以掌握编程的基本概念,如顺序、循环和条件语句。这些概念是编程的基础,对于学生以后学习其他编程语言也非常有帮助。
-
训练逻辑思维:编程需要学生具备良好的逻辑思维能力,能够分析问题和设计解决方案。通过使用Scratch编程,学生可以锻炼自己的逻辑思维能力,提高问题解决能力。
-
共享和合作:Scratch是一个开源的编程平台,学生可以将自己的作品发布到Scratch社区,与其他学生分享和交流。这样可以激发学生的合作精神和分享精神,同时也可以从其他学生的作品中学习和获得灵感。
总而言之,五年级学生学习Scratch编程是一个很好的选择。它不仅可以帮助学生掌握基本的编程概念和逻辑思维能力,还可以激发学生的创造力和想象力。同时,Scratch也提供了一个与其他学生交流和合作的平台,让学生能够从多个角度来学习和发展自己的编程技能。
1年前 -
-
五年级学习编程最好学习什么?这是一个非常好的问题。编程对于五年级的学生来说是一个很有趣和有益的学习领域。学习编程可以帮助他们培养逻辑思维、问题解决能力以及创造力。以下是五年级学生学习编程时最好学习的五个方面:
-
Scratch:Scratch是一种图形化编程语言,特别适合初学者。它的界面简单易懂,通过拖拽图形化积木块,学生可以轻松地创建自己的动画、游戏和交互式故事。Scratch不仅能够培养学生的创造力,还可以帮助他们理解编程的基本概念。
-
Python:Python是一种简单易学但功能强大的编程语言。它的语法简洁,适合初学者使用。学生可以使用Python编写各种应用程序,如游戏、网站和小工具。通过学习Python,学生可以更深入地了解编程的原理和概念,并培养他们的问题解决能力。
-
App Inventor:App Inventor是一种用于开发Android应用程序的图形化编程环境。学生可以使用App Inventor创建自己的手机应用程序,如游戏、工具和社交媒体应用。通过学习App Inventor,学生可以了解移动应用开发的基本原理,并培养他们的设计和创新能力。
-
微:bit:微:bit是一种小型电子设备,专门用于教育和学习编程。它有很多传感器和输入输出接口,学生可以使用它来创建各种有趣的项目,如温度计、闹钟和游戏。通过学习微:bit,学生可以学习电子电路和物联网的基本原理,同时培养他们的创造力和解决问题的能力。
-
网络安全:在数字时代,网络安全变得越来越重要。学生可以学习如何保护自己的个人信息和网络安全,并了解网络攻击和防御的基本原理。这将帮助他们在未来成为负责任的数字公民。
通过学习上述五个方面,五年级的学生可以培养他们的计算思维和创造力,并为他们未来的学习和职业发展打下坚实的基础。同时,学习编程也能够帮助他们更好地理解和应对数字时代的挑战。
1年前 -
-
五年级学生学习编程可以选择Scratch作为入门的编程语言。Scratch是一种图形化编程语言,适合初学者学习编程的基本概念和逻辑思维。以下是五年级学生学习编程的方法和操作流程:
一、了解Scratch:
- 介绍Scratch的背景和用途,让学生了解Scratch的基本概念和用途。
- 演示Scratch的界面和常用功能,包括舞台、角色、积木等。
- 引导学生打开Scratch并进行简单的操作,如拖动积木、改变角色的位置等。
二、学习基本积木:
- 介绍Scratch的基本积木,如运动、外观、声音、控制等。
- 逐一讲解每个积木的功能和用法,并通过实例演示。
- 给学生一些练习题,让他们尝试使用基本积木来完成一些简单的任务。
三、学习控制流程:
- 引导学生理解控制流程的概念,如顺序、循环和条件判断。
- 介绍Scratch中的控制积木,如重复、条件、事件等。
- 演示如何使用控制积木来实现复杂的程序逻辑。
- 给学生一些挑战性的任务,让他们运用所学的控制流程来解决问题。
四、创作自己的项目:
- 鼓励学生动手创作自己的项目,如游戏、动画等。
- 提供一些创作的思路和技巧,帮助学生实现自己的创意。
- 强调项目的设计过程和迭代优化,鼓励学生不断改进和完善自己的作品。
五、分享和交流:
- 组织学生分享自己的项目,让他们展示自己的成果。
- 鼓励学生互相交流和学习,分享自己的经验和技巧。
- 组织一些编程比赛或展示活动,激发学生的学习兴趣和竞争意识。
通过以上方法和操作流程,五年级学生可以逐步掌握Scratch编程的基本概念和技巧,培养他们的逻辑思维和创造力。同时,学生还可以通过创作自己的项目来提升实践能力和解决问题的能力。
1年前